Strategic Position
SEGRO Plc is a UK-based real estate investment trust (REIT) specializing in warehousing and industrial property across Europe. The company focuses on high-quality logistics assets in prime locations, serving e-commerce, manufacturing, and distribution sectors. SEGRO operates in key markets such as the UK, Germany, France, and Poland, benefiting from the structural growth in logistics demand driven by e-commerce expansion and supply chain modernization. The company's competitive advantages include its prime urban warehouse locations, long-term leases with blue-chip tenants, and a strong development pipeline to meet rising demand for modern logistics space.
Financial Strengths
- Revenue Drivers: Rental income from logistics and industrial properties, development gains, and asset management fees.
- Profitability: Strong operating margins supported by high occupancy rates (98% as of 2023) and rental growth. The company maintains a robust balance sheet with a low loan-to-value ratio (around 25%) and investment-grade credit ratings.
- Partnerships: Collaborations with institutional investors and joint ventures for large-scale development projects, including partnerships with pension funds and sovereign wealth funds.

Key Risks
- Regulatory: Exposure to changes in UK and EU property regulations, including environmental standards and tax policies affecting REITs.
- Competitive: Increasing competition from other logistics-focused REITs and private developers, particularly in high-demand urban markets.
- Financial: Interest rate sensitivity due to variable-rate debt exposure, though mitigated by hedging strategies.
- Operational: Development delays or cost overruns in key projects, though the company has a strong track record of execution.
Future Outlook
- Growth Strategies: Continued focus on development-led growth in prime logistics locations, with a £1.2 billion pipeline as of 2023. Expansion into new European markets and asset repositioning to meet ESG criteria.
- Catalysts: Upcoming lease renewals, development completions, and potential acquisitions in underserved logistics markets.
- Long Term Opportunities: Structural demand growth for logistics space due to e-commerce penetration, nearshoring trends, and supply chain resilience investments.
